A Social Services Urban Village
Constructed in 1910, this building was originally used by the Sunset Door and Sash Company. The vernacular style structure is the oldest massive brick industrial complex still standing in Stockton. Remodeled in 1916 for Sears, Roebuck and Company, it became the only mail order distribution center in California until 1927. This building is Stockton Historic Landmark No. 41 and was designated by the Stockton City Council in 1986.
